CSS(層疊樣式表)是一個強大的工具,它允許我們控制網頁上 HTML 元素的視覺呈現,包括在元素中新增背景圖片。一種有用的技術是使用 CSS 重複邊框圖像。這使我們能夠為元素創建有趣且複雜的邊框,而無需使用多個圖像或複雜的 HTML 和 CSS 程式碼。
以下是使用 CSS 重複邊框圖像的語法 -
sss - selector { border-image: source slice width outset repeat; }
這裡,source指定我們要用於邊框的映像的路徑,slice指定映像應如何切片為多個部分,width指定影像的寬度邊框, outset 指定邊框影像應從元素邊緣偏移多少,repeat 指定影像應如何沿邊框重複。
在我們了解如何使用 CSS 重複邊框圖像之前,了解邊框圖像是什麼非常重要。邊框圖像是用於在 HTML 元素周圍建立邊框的圖像。邊框圖像通常是圍繞元素邊緣重複的圖案或設計,創建裝飾框架。
要在 CSS 中使用邊框圖像,我們首先使用 border-image 屬性定義圖像。 border-image 屬性用於指定影像的來源、影像的切片方式以及影像如何在元素邊緣重複。
要使用 CSS 重複邊框圖像,我們需要定義 border-image-repeat 屬性。此屬性指定邊框圖像應如何在元素邊緣重複。
border-image-repeat 屬性有四個可能的值 -
stretch - 邊框圖像被拉伸以填滿整個邊框。
repeat - 邊框影像在水平和垂直方向上重複以填滿整個邊框。
round - 邊框圖像在水平和垂直方向上重複,但也會拉伸或壓縮以適合邊框的大小。
space - 邊框圖像在水平和垂直方向上重複,但也間隔開以適應邊框的大小。
要使用 CSS 處理重複邊框圖像,我們遵循以下給出的步驟 -
我們建立或找到要用作邊框圖案的圖像。
接下來,我們為要新增邊框的 HTML 元素設定邊框樣式和寬度。
最後,我們使用 CSS border-image 屬性來指定我們要使用的圖片以及它應該如何重複。我們可以使用url()函數指定映像檔的路徑,並使用repeat、stretch、round、或space值來控制圖片如何沿著邊框重複。
以下三個範例示範如何使用 CSS 重複邊框圖片。
在此範例中,我們將使用簡單的圖案建立重複的邊框圖像。邊框將會套用至 p 元素。
<!DOCTYPE html> <html> <head> <style> body { text-align: center; } p { border: 20px solid transparent; border-image: url('https://tutorialspoint.com/css/images/border.png') 20 repeat; font-size: 25px; } </style> </head> <body> <p>Using a Simple Repeated Border Image</p> </body> </html>
在此範例中,我們將建立一個具有圓形圖案的重複邊框圖像。邊框將會套用至 p 元素。
<html> <head> <style> body { text-align: center; } p { border: 20px solid transparent; border-image: url('https://tutorialspoint.com/css/images/border.png') 20 round; font-size: 25px; } </style> </head> <body> <p>Repeating border image with a circular pattern</p> </body> </html>
在此範例中,我們將使用在每次重複之間留有空格的圖案來建立重複的邊框圖像。邊框將會套用至 p 元素。
<!DOCTYPE html> <html> <head> <style> body { text-align: center; } p { border: 20px solid transparent; border-image: url('https://tutorialspoint.com/css/images/border.png') 60 space; font-size: 25px; width:500px; height:200px; margin:auto; } </style> </head> <body> <p>Repeating border image with a space pattern</p> </body> </html>
使用 CSS 重複邊框圖像是向 HTML 元素添加裝飾邊框的好方法。透過使用 border-image-repeat 屬性,我們可以控制邊框圖像的重複方式並創建有趣的圖案和設計。
以上是如何使用CSS重複邊框影像?的詳細內容。更多資訊請關注PHP中文網其他相關文章!